TKT and Corporeal Undead 07/03/2015 03:29 AM CDT
Is it intended you can't damage boar clan zombies with TKT? It can damage other corporeal undead such as togballs and wir dinego.

Re: TKT and Corporeal Undead 07/03/2015 06:59 PM CDT
>Maybe try blessing your hhr'ata to see if that does anything? If that doesn't work I would chalk it up to TKT/TKS weirdness, because we all know those two spells are full of 'quirks' (read: bugs) anyway.

After blessing the weapon I was able to hurt zombies with TKT.

It just looks all mixed up. One corporeal undead type can be hurt with a standard TKT, but the next has to have a blessed weapon TKT, even though it can be hurt with that same unblessed weapon if it's used melee or thrown. One corporeal undead type can be hurt with lunar target, but the next corporeal undead type can't be.

I suppose it's possible someone split up corporeal undead into different damageable categories, but I agree telekinetic weirdness still seems a prime suspect.
